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Water Damage Repair

Don’t wait until it’s too late, when you notice these warning signs, it’s time to take action.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

That mildewy smell in your ceiling could be a sign of water damage. If it persists, it’s not just a nuisance, it’s a sign of a more serious issue.

Warping or Warped Drywall

When drywall starts to warp or bulge, it’s a sign that water is seeping in and causing damage. Don’t wait until it’s too late, address the issue before it spreads.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Those pesky water stains on your ceiling can be a sign of a more serious issue. If you notice discoloration or water spots, it’s time to call our team.

Bubbling or Blisters on Paint or Wallpaper

When paint or wallpaper starts to bubble or form blisters, it’s a sign that water is seeping in and causing damage.

Visible Signs of Leaks or Water Damage

Don’t ignore the obvious signs of water damage, if you see water spots, mineral deposits, or other signs of leaks, it’s time to take action.

Ceiling Water Damage Repair Cost in Terrell Hills, TX

The cost of ceiling water damage repair can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Terrell Hills, TX. As a general estimate,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a minor repair, while a more extensive restoration project could cost upwards of $5,000 or more.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, amount of standing water
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$3,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Repair and Restoration $2,000 – $5,000 Scope of repairs, materials needed
